About Chat Rama

Chat Rama is a rural settlement in Mohammad Bazar, Birbhum, West Bengal. It has a population of 176 in about 47 households (avg size: 3.74). Approximate literacy: 44.32%.

Population of Chat Rama

Population (Total)176
Male88
Female88
Children (0–6 years)24
Households47
Literate persons78
Illiterate persons98
Total workers107
Sex ratio (♀ per 1000 ♂)1000
Literacy (approx.)44.32%
SC population39
ST population91
